Quick context on how Brambleworks versions the shared Lintel component library, since support gets asked about this a lot. Every consuming app pins a minor version; patches auto-roll, minors need a manifest bump, majors need a migration ticket. So if a customer reports a widget looking off, first check which Lintel line their tenant is pinned to. The pinning windows and deprecation timers the resolver enforces are these.

tuning table, hahag-kagup:
QUOTAS = {
    "briix": 567,
    "tamael": 441,
    "gordor": 613,
}

## Deployment

Textgate's encoding sniffer runs as a sidecar next to the upload service. Deploy both together; the sniffer inspects the first 64 KB of each uploaded text file and tags it before storage. Mismatched tags block ingestion, so keep the confidence threshold sane. The sidecar reads its runtime settings from the values below.

deployment values, yafop-fahap:
[lamwyn]
team = silath
access_code = ac_166fb2
host = lamwyn.orvexgrid.example
port = 9300
owner = pelael.praius
peer = istiel.zarqeldyn.corp

## Migrating to RestockPlanr v4

Plugin authors: v4 drops the legacy slot-map API. Replace `getSlotMap()` calls with `fetchPlanogram()`. Inventory deltas now arrive as signed integers; unsigned parsing will break restock forecasts. Rebuild against the v4 SDK before the Kettleworth fleet cutover. Machines on firmware older than 2.8 are unsupported.

Your plugin must also re-register its datastore hook. During migration, point your test harness at the staging planner database using the connection string below.

primary connection of kagef-yagug = redis://druath_svc:vN@db-e0f5.ordinsys.internal:5432/olidor

## Further reading

If you're prepping for the weekly eng sync, skim the Pixelwarden EXIF scrubbing design note first — it explains why we strip GPS tags at upload rather than at render, and what the Orchid batch backfill covered. Open questions about RAW formats are tracked separately. The whole doc set is linked from the page below.

runbook for tagug-hafog: https://jira.lumiclabs.internal/projects/pages/pages/9773c0d8